ORA-31456: error executing a procedure in the DBMS_CDC_UTILITY package..

Cause: An internal attempt to invoke a procedure within the
DBMS_CDC_UTILITY package failed.

Action: Check the trace logs for more information. Ensure
that the package has been installed successfully. Try
issuing a DESCRIBE command from SQL on the package. If it
fails, then try reinstalling the package. If it succeeds
then try invoking one of the procedures from SQL.
